Problems solved by technology

In addition, for example in hydraulic or pneumatic systems, the problem arises that if there is a pressure loss in the system, the interlock becomes ineffective and the door can inadvertently show a gap or not close at all
In mechanical transmissions, the same problem can occur if they are not self-locking and the pressing force must be actively provided by the electric motor

[0026] figure 1 The mast 1 is shown with a vehicle door 2 in the mast 1 , which has a main closing edge 31 and a secondary closing edge 33 . The first path of motion 9 is shown in dashed lines at the main closing edge 31 and the second path of motion 10 is shown in dashed lines at the secondary closing edge 33 . During opening and closing, the main and secondary closing edges 31 , 33 are guided along the movement tracks 9 , 10 . The main closing edge 31 is located in front of the vehicle door 2 in the closing direction, and the secondary closing edge 33 is located in the rear of the vehicle door 2 in the closing direction. The main and secondary closing edges 31 , 33 are vertically extending edges of the vehicle door 2 . In the closed position of the vehicle door 2 , the main closing edge 31 adjoins a vertically extending main mast edge 32 and the secondary closing edge 33 of the vehicle door 2 adjoins a secondary mast edge 34 .

Abstract

The invention relates to a door system for a public transit vehicle, comprising a door (2) and a door portal (1), wherein the door (2) is moved substantially parallel to the exterior vehicle wall when the door is opened and closed and wherein the door (2) comprises a vertical main closing edge (31) in front in the direction of closing, said edge abutting a main portal edge (32) running verticallyin the door portal (1) in the closed position of the door (2), and a secondary closing edge (33) behind in the direction of closing, said secondary closing edge abutting a secondary portal edge (34) running vertically in the door portal (1) in the closed position of the door (2). The main closing edge (31) moves along an s-shaped path of motion (10) when opening and closing takes place and the secondary closing edge (33) moves along a circular path of motion (10). At least one locking bolt (4) is provided at the main closing edge (31), said locking bolt engaging into a counter support (3) located at the main portal edge (32). At least one first closure element (36) is located at the secondary closure edge (33), said first closure element cooperating with a second closure element (38) located at the secondary portal edge (34) and sealing the door (2).

technical field [0001] The invention relates to a door system for short-distance and long-distance public transport vehicles, the door system having a door and a door frame (Türportal), wherein the door moves substantially parallel to the outer wall of the vehicle when opening and closing, and wherein the door has a vertically extending main closing edge arranged forward in the closing direction, which in the closed state of the door adjoins a vertically extending main door frame edge in the door frame, the door also having a secondary closing edge arranged rearward in the closing direction , the auxiliary closing edge is adjacent to the vertically extending auxiliary door frame edge in the door frame when the door is closed, wherein the main closing edge moves along an s-shaped moving track when opening and closing, and the auxiliary closing edge moves along an arc-shaped moving track.
